
Foundation captain Laura Mariu was the special guest last night to present jerseys to the 18 players named for the One New Zealand Warriors’ NRLW comeback match against the powerful 2024 premiers the Sydney Roosters at Allianz Stadium on Sunday.
NRLW Warrior #1 Mariu led her side to an against-the-odds 10-4 upset win over the same opposition in the opening match of the first-ever NRLW premiership on September 8, 2018.
With the 2025 full squad, football staff, office staff and families in attendance, Mariu recalled her signing, bringing the original Warriors together and the debut match against the Roosters.

She was joined by NRL Warrior #61 and former captain Monty Betham as both talked about playing for the Warriors, what the club means to them, the pathways now on offer for girls and women and some thoughts directed at the players about their clash against the Roosters on Sunday.

It was a special occasion for new captain and foundation player Apii Nicholls having her jersey presented by her 2018 captain.
Nicholls is the sole player in the squad who has represented the Warriors previously. The remaining 16 named in the playing side will make their club debuts on Sunday plus 18th player Makayla Eli should she be required. And 10 of the players will be playing in the NRLW for the first time, among them four Black Ferns rugby union internationals.
